Govt bank turns down loan proposals of 7 sugar factories controlled by Mahayuti leaders

MUMBAI: The National Cooperation Development Corporation (NCDC), which grants loans to cooperative sugar factories with a bank guarantee by the state government, has rejected funding proposals of  1,441 crore to seven sugar factories under the control of Mahayuti politicians.The leaders include the BJP’s Raosaheb Danve, Sangram Thopte and Basavraj Patil, former NCP MLA Ashok Pawar, and NCP leader and the late Ajit Pawar’s close aide Prithviraj Jachak. Some of these politicians, including Thopte and Patil, had reportedly quit the Congress and joined the BJP only after they were assured of funding to their factories.

The state government had moved a proposal to the NCDC for cheaper loans to upgrade and operate 14 sugar factories controlled by Mahayuti leaders and even the NCP (SP). While seven were turned down, the loan proposals of seven other factories, including those under the control of Mahayuti leaders such as Vinay Kore, NCP MLA Prakash Solanke and BJP leader Arun Lad, have been greenlighted.
